Out-of-hospital cardiac arrest during the COVID-19 pandemic in Paris, France: a population-based, observational study

Éloi Marijon, Nicole Karam, Daniel Jost, David Perrot et al.

Short summary

During the initial COVID-19 lockdown in Paris, out-of-hospital cardiac arrest (OHCA) incidence doubled to 26.6 per million inhabitants, with a significant decrease in survival to hospital admission from 22.8% to 12.8%.
